|
@@ -299,8 +299,10 @@ public class CarrierInfoServiceImpl extends ServiceImpl<CarrierInfoMapper, HyCar
|
|
orderInfo1.setCargoOwnerStatusKey(StatusEnum.OWNER_ORDER_FINISH.getFlag());
|
|
orderInfo1.setCargoOwnerStatusKey(StatusEnum.OWNER_ORDER_FINISH.getFlag());
|
|
}
|
|
}
|
|
//运费金额=单价 元/吨x装卸净重取小
|
|
//运费金额=单价 元/吨x装卸净重取小
|
|
- hyCarrierInfo1.setTotalFreight((hyCarrierInfo.getUnloadingWeight()<hyCarrierInfo.getLoadingWeight()?hyCarrierInfo.getUnloadingWeight():hyCarrierInfo.getLoadingWeight())*orderInfo1.getFreight());
|
|
|
|
- //查询费用信息
|
|
|
|
|
|
+ orderInfo1.setTotalFreight((hyCarrierInfo.getUnloadingWeight()<hyCarrierInfo.getLoadingWeight()?hyCarrierInfo.getUnloadingWeight():hyCarrierInfo.getLoadingWeight())*orderInfo1.getFreight());
|
|
|
|
+ //修改承运表合计应付运费
|
|
|
|
+ hyCarrierInfo.setTotalFreight(orderInfo1.getTotalFreight());
|
|
|
|
+ //查询费用信息
|
|
FreightInfo freightInfo = freightInfoService.selectOne(new EntityWrapper<FreightInfo>()
|
|
FreightInfo freightInfo = freightInfoService.selectOne(new EntityWrapper<FreightInfo>()
|
|
.eq("order_id", orderInfo1.getId()).eq("delete_flag", "0"));
|
|
.eq("order_id", orderInfo1.getId()).eq("delete_flag", "0"));
|
|
//非垫付订单
|
|
//非垫付订单
|